Output f76c2ea2f78e0e9fafcbbec03c5f1694190017ec639e96cd1ccb1539bfc38848:21

value
145408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74b2690c540330136143dda3c0aa2b25cbdb1122 OP_EQUAL
address
3CL42xsaec8ZbDu6jjhxGS9iSpBJ7j3TmK
transaction
f76c2ea2f78e0e9fafcbbec03c5f1694190017ec639e96cd1ccb1539bfc38848
confirmations
205551
spent
true